MUMBAI: The Indian film industry is determined to make a mark at
this year's Cannes Film Festival. With the Bollywood beauty queen
Aishwarya Rai being nominated as one of the jury members, the next
in line is Eros International screening Armaan (Desire),
the most talked about movie of the year .
Armaan which marks the directoral debut of well-known scriptwriter
Honey Irani will premiere on 17 May 2003. The movie has an impressive
star cast like Bollywood legend Amitabh Bachchan who was recently
voted as one of the 100 greatest movie stars of all time by a BBC
poll, Anil Kapoor, Preity Zinta and Gracy Singh.
According to a release, the movie is a family drama set against
the backdrop of a hospital owned by Dr Sinha (Amitabh Bachchan),
whose dream is to run a state of the art hospital which is free
from discrimination. Dr Akash (Anil Kapoor), his son is as dedicated
to his profession as his father. However, the arrival of Sonya (Preity
Zinta) a rich arrogant woman, throws him into emotional turmoil
by attempting to buy his love through a financial agreement. The
unusual climax soars as Akash is torn between his love for fellow
colleague Neha (Gracy Singh) and fulfilling his father's dream.
Eros International, the distributors of Bollywood films have been
part of many events such as the BAFTAs and the Palm Springs Festival.
They will be holding a pre-screening party for the event as well.
